Interesting study by the Pew Foundation finds that church goers are happier than nonchurch goers, by a wide margin (43% said they were "very happy" vs. 26% for the pagans).

Contrary to what you've read in this blog and in the Scriptures, money does make a difference. Rich people were more than twice as happy as poor people.

Conservatives are happier than liberals (maybe because they've been in charge of the government lately?).

And married people are almost twice as happy as single people.

Having said that about poor people, perhaps it's a surprise that the happiest people in the world (according to a Gallup poll) are Nigerians, - one of the poorer countries in the world.

I like what Jesus said about happiness, "Where your treasure is, there will your heart be also."
